Woodmansterne is a neighbourhood in Surrey with a population of 2,964. Property values are substantial, with a median price of £600,000 and 78 sales in the past 12 months.

Detached homes command the highest prices at a median of £731,500, while terraced properties average £447,500. Over the past five years, prices have risen by 18.0 percent. Deprivation indicators are favourable; about 95 percent of neighbourhoods in England are more deprived. Air quality is good, with low nitrogen dioxide levels of 9.8 annual mean and moderate particulate matter at 7.1 annual mean. Flood risk is absent. Connectivity is strong, with 99.6 percent superfast broadband coverage and 82.1 percent gigabit-capable access. The area is predominantly green belt at 83.9 percent, with one conservation area at Park Road and Mint Road, Banstead, and five listed buildings. Governance is provided by Reigate and Banstead Borough Council, a district council under Surrey County Council. Council tax for Band D is £2,555.86.
